Question to the Department of Health and Social Care:

To ask the Secretary of State for Health and Social Care, when he will make a decision on expanding opt-out blood-borne virus testing to all areas with a high HIV prevalence.

We are assessing all the evidence from the first year of the opt-out testing programme for human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) and blood-borne viruses in emergency departments, alongside the data on progress towards our ambitions to end new HIV transmissions and acquired immunodeficiency syndrome and HIV related deaths within England by 2030.

This data will be used to examine the feasibility of further expanding the programme, including in areas with a high HIV prevalence and we will be sharing evidence as it emerges to support other areas of the country to make the case for implementing the same approach locally. A decision will be made in due course.
